Tualatin Hills Nature Park
Covering over 222 acres, Tualatin Hills Nature Park is an oasis in the heart of West Beaverton. This park features miles of trails winding through lush forests and wetlands, making it perfect for hiking, birdwatching, or simply enjoying a peaceful stroll. The park is home to an array of wildlife, including deer, rabbits, and more than 100 species of birds.
Visiting during springtime reveals a tapestry of wildflowers blooming along the trails, while fall brings a stunning display of autumn colors. Cooper Mountain Nature Park
Another natural jewel in West Beaverton is Cooper Mountain Nature Park. Spanning over 230 acres with panoramic views of the surrounding valleys and mountains, this park offers visitors scenic trails suitable for all skill levels. A network of well-maintained paths leads hikers through varied habitats ranging from oak woodlands to meadows filled with wildflowers.
The park's lookout points provide breathtaking vistas that are particularly enchanting at sunrise or sunset. Wildlife enthusiasts will appreciate the chance to spot various animals and birds in their natural habitats throughout the year. With picnic areas available, it’s also great for family outings where you can enjoy lunch surrounded by nature.

The Beaverton History Center
A visit to the Beaverton History Center is essential for anyone wanting to understand the region's past. Housed in a historic building dating back to 1924, this museum showcases artifacts and exhibits detailing the story of Beaverton from its founding days to present times.
Visitors can explore displays that include photographs from early settlers and memorabilia from significant events that shaped the community. Special programs throughout the year engage visitors with local history through interactive exhibits and talks by historians. This center plays an important role in preserving community heritage while educating future generations about their roots.
Washington County Museum
Just a short drive away lies the Washington County Museum in nearby Hillsboro—another treasure trove for culture seekers. With rotating exhibits showcasing art, history, archaeology, and technology from Washington County's past and present, there’s always something new to discover here.
Families can participate in hands-on activities designed specifically for children while adults delve into thought-provoking discussions about historical topics relevant today. The museum also hosts events such as art shows and lectures featuring local artists or historians sharing insights into their work.
